Associate Director, Pre-Award Administration
Overview
The Associate Director acts as the University’s approving authority and signing official for outgoing sponsored program grant applications and contract proposals, accepts incoming grant awards, negotiates and executes research contracts and subcontracts on behalf of the University, and manages the Pre-Award team. In addition, the Associate Director acts as a liaison with department administrators, provides educational outreach to the UWM research community on grant-related policies and procedures, and has an active role in compliance areas of Conflict of Interest, Effort Reporting, and Export Control. The Associate Director also works to strengthen the interface between the Pre-Award team and other functions in the Office of Sponsored Programs, including Grant Accounting and Research Development, and promotes a customer-service based office that provides high quality administrative services to the research community.
